NAPL泄漏事故场地地下水污染风险快速评估与决策 被引量:17

Quick assessment of groundwater risk after NAPL spill and its application in site emergency management

摘要 根据环境事故应急管理的需求,结合事故污染场地的特点,研究提出了非水相液体(NAPL)泄漏事故场地地下水污染风险的快速评估方法.该方法由3个连续的阶段组成:第1阶段为事故与场地调查,采用场地调查的方法获取事故与污染物信息及场地水文地质参数;第2阶段为计算和评价,以NAPL泄露污染场地为例,采用简单的数学模型判断事故对地下水影响的紧迫程度,以及对下游敏感点的影响;第3阶段为分析与决策,综合分析前两阶段的结果,制定场地应急控制措施.通过案例应用展示了该方法在事故污染场地地下水应急管理中的应用. This paper proposed a methodology for quick groundwater pollution risk assessment after a NAPL spill.This methodology inludes three successive procedures:(1) the site investigation procedure,which includes site investigation and data collection(e.g.,chemical properties,hydrogeology);(2) the calculation and assessment procedure,which includes evaluating the immediate risk and calculating the time for contaminants to reach groundwater;(3) analysis and decision making process,which includes evaluating different contaminant removal options to help dicision making.The application of this method is demonstrated by a hypothetic spill case.
